摘要
通过对2.25Cr-1Mo-0.25V钢大直径封头采用埋弧焊(交流)方法拼接后整体热成形,再经正火(水加速冷却)+回火恢复材料性能热处理和模拟焊后热处理后的性能试验,表明封头拼缝的力学性能、抗回火脆化敏感性和高温持久试验均满足ASME BPVC.Ⅷ.2及API 934-A规范要求。同时,对封头本体拼缝取样进行各项性能检验,证明该封头拼缝的制造工艺合理可行。
The large diameter head made of 2.25 Cr-1 Mo-0.25 V steel plate was integrally hot formed after the completion of spliced weld by submerged arc welding method( AC),then was performed normalizing( water accelerated cooling) and tempering heat-treatment for material property recovery and simulate post weld heat treatment,finally the spliced weld of head was testified that mechanical properties,tempering embrittlement resistance,and high temperature creep rupture strength all meet ASME BPVC. Ⅷ. 2 &API 934-A specifications. Meanwhile,specimen taken from the spliced weld of head body was performed each items of mechanical property test,which finally proves the feasibility of this manufacturing process of spliced weld.
